The problem with AI spend nobody talks about
Most businesses can tell you how much they spend on AI. Few can tell you what that spend produced.
That gap is expensive. VendorBenchmark found 34% of SaaS budget wasted on average across 500 enterprises. SpeakWise reports 51% of SaaS licenses go unused. AI tools amplify this pattern because they are easy to buy, difficult to measure, and socially awkward to cancel.
This article covers five warning signs that your AI spend is underperforming — each backed by industry data — and what to do about them with specific thresholds.
Sign 1: You can't name what improved
"We use AI for content" is an activity description. "Our blog publishing frequency went from 2 to 6 posts per month with the same team" is a result. If you can describe what the AI tool does but not what it improved, you are paying for motion, not outcomes.
Why this happens
AI adoption often starts with enthusiasm, not measurement. A team tries a tool, reports that it "helps," and the subscription renews. Nobody defined success before purchase.
The data behind it
McKinsey's State of AI 2025 found that 88% of organizations use AI, but only 39% report EBIT impact at the enterprise level. The majority of AI usage has not translated into measurable financial outcomes — not because AI cannot deliver value, but because most organizations never defined what value looks like before spending.
High performers in McKinsey's research set explicit growth and innovation objectives before deployment. Low performers adopted tools first and searched for justification later.
What to check
For each AI tool, write one sentence: "Since adopting [tool], [metric] changed from [X] to [Y]." If you cannot complete that sentence with real numbers, Sign 1 applies.
Sign 2: Adoption is under 40%
You bought 10 seats. Three people use it regularly. The rest logged in during onboarding and never returned.
Why this happens
AI tools require workflow integration, not just account provisioning. A license without training, use-case mapping, and manager reinforcement becomes shelfware within 90 days. Zylo data reported by LyntonWeb shows 44% of AI licenses abandoned within 90 days — nearly half of all AI purchases fail the adoption test in the first quarter.
The data behind it
Average AI tool utilization across enterprises is 34% (Zylo via LyntonWeb). If your adoption rate is at or below 34%, you are average — and average means wasting two-thirds of your spend.
What to check
Calculate: Active users (last 30 days) / Licensed users x 100
| Adoption rate | Status | Action |
|---|---|---|
| Above 60% | Healthy | Measure impact, not just usage |
| 40–60% | Monitor | Identify non-users, run targeted training |
| 34–40% | At benchmark | 2-week adoption sprint required |
| Below 34% | Waste zone | Optimize within 30 days or cut |
| Below 20% | Critical | Cut unless executive sponsor commits to restart |
Before cancelling, run a focused 2-week adoption push: assign a use case per non-user, pair them with a power user. If adoption does not move above 34% after 30 days, the tool does not fit your team's workflow.
Sign 3: You've never measured the baseline
When someone asks "is this AI tool worth it?" and the answer starts with "I think..." or "It feels like..." — you have no baseline. Without knowing how long a task took before AI, you cannot calculate ROI.
A baseline methodology you can run this week
Step 1: Pick one task per tool (e.g., "Write first draft of client proposal").
Step 2: Measure for 5 days — track time, revisions, and errors per occurrence.
Step 3: Calculate delta against the AI-assisted version.
| Metric | Before | After | Change |
|---|---|---|---|
| Time per task | 45 min | 22 min | -51% |
| Revisions | 2.1 avg | 1.4 avg | -33% |
| Errors | 8% | 5% | -3 pp |
Step 4: Convert to monthly value: Users x Hours saved per week x Hourly rate x 4.33

Sign 4: You're paying for features you don't use
AI SaaS tools bundle aggressively. You pay for the "Pro" tier because one feature requires it — but 80% of the tier's capabilities go untouched.
The data behind it
VendorBenchmark found 23% of SaaS seats are inactive across 500 enterprises — nearly one in four purchased seats generates zero activity. Combined with 51% of licenses going unused (SpeakWise), the typical organization pays for roughly twice the capacity it needs.
What to check
For each tool, list features you actively use vs. features you pay for. If using fewer than 50% of tier features, downgrade one tier. Downgrading a $500/month tool saves $6,000/year — often more impactful than cancelling a $20/month tool.
Sign 5: Multiple tools do the same thing
Team A uses ChatGPT. Team B uses Claude. Marketing uses Jasper for writing that either tool handles. Nobody chose these strategically — they accumulated.
The data behind it
Torii's 2026 SaaS Benchmark reports the average enterprise runs 831 applications, with 61.3% operating as shadow IT. 26 of the 50 most common shadow IT apps are AI tools. VendorBenchmark adds that shadow IT accounts for 28% of total SaaS spend. Redress Compliance notes 60–80% of shadow AI spend concentrates in four tool families — meaning most redundancy clusters around a handful of popular products.
What to check
Build an overlap matrix:
| Use case | Tool 1 | Tool 2 | Tool 3 | Recommended |
|---|---|---|---|---|
| Writing/drafting | ChatGPT | Claude | Jasper | Pick one |
| Code assistance | Copilot | Cursor | — | Evaluate fit |
| Image generation | Midjourney | DALL-E | — | Pick one |
Threshold: If two or more paid tools serve the same primary use case and neither has adoption above 60%, consolidate within 60 days.
What to do about it: Action thresholds
If you recognized two or more signs, your AI spend likely contains 20–40% recoverable waste — consistent with the 34% average waste figure from VendorBenchmark.
| Signal | Threshold | Immediate action |
|---|---|---|
| No measurable outcome | Cannot name one metric improved | Pause renewal; run 2-week baseline study |
| Low adoption | Below 34% active utilization | 30-day adoption sprint, then cut if unchanged |
| No baseline | No before/after data for any tool | Measure one use case this week |
| Inactive seats | Above 23% of seats inactive | Reclaim seats within 30 days |
| Tool overlap | 2+ tools, same use case, neither above 60% | Consolidation review within 60 days |
| Shadow AI | Any unbudgeted AI spend | Add to inventory; evaluate formalization vs. cut |
A 30-day recovery plan
Week 1: Run the AI Spend Calculator. List every tool, cost, seats, and active users.
Week 2: Pick your three most expensive tools. Run baseline measurement on one use case each.
Week 3: Apply the five signs to every tool. Tag each KEEP / OPTIMIZE / REPLACE / CUT.
Week 4: Execute cuts and downgrades. Start adoption sprints on OPTIMIZE tools.
